MARILYN WEINBERG, 69, former
Detroiter of Beachwood, Ohio, died
April 18. She began her career as a
sales person at the Winkelman stores
and then as a jewelry sales professional
with Bereger Jewelers for 10 years. In
the Ohio area, she was the founder
and owner of Just Bags Inc. for 23
years. Mrs. Weinberg was a nationally
ranked bridge - player and a regional
winner of many bridge tournaments.
She is survived by her son, Michael
Weinberg of Minneapolis; daughter,
Helene Weinberg-Tomecko; grand-
children, Hannah, Sarah and Joshua;
parents Julius and Ethel Hamburger.
She was the loving wife of the late
Herb Weinberg.
Services were held in Cleveland
Heights. Contributions may be made
to NCJW/Montefiore Hospice, One
David Meyers Parkway, Beachwood,
OH 44122.

Photos Welcome
The Jewish News will be happy to
publish photographs of the deceased
in obituaries. There is no charge.
Photos should be clear and as
recent as possible. If only a dated
photo is available, we ask that you
provide a date and that information
will accompany the photograph in
the paper. Only a photo of the indi-
vidual will be published and we
reserve the right to reject any photo-
graph. We cannot use scanned or
electronic submissions.
Please attach a label to the back
of the photograph that includes the
deceased's name as well as a return
name and address. Do not write on
the photograph itself.
All photos must be received at
The Jewish News by noon Tuesday
to be considered for that Friday's
paper. To be returned, all pho-
tographs must be accompanied by a
stamped, self-addressed envelope.
